     36 /**
     37  * @file detail/tree_trace_base.hpp
     38  * Contains tree-related policies.
     39  */
     40 
     41 #ifndef PB_DS_TREE_TRACE_BASE_HPP
     42 #define PB_DS_TREE_TRACE_BASE_HPP
     43 
     44 #ifdef PB_DS_TREE_TRACE
     45 
     46 #include <ext/pb_ds/detail/branch_policy/branch_policy.hpp>
     47 #include <ext/pb_ds/detail/branch_policy/null_node_metadata.hpp>
     48 
     49 namespace __gnu_pbds
     50 {
     51   namespace detail
     52   {
     53 #ifdef PB_DS_TREE_TRACE
     54 
     55 #define PB_DS_CLASS_T_DEC						\
     56     template<typename Node_CItr, typename Node_Itr,	\
     57 	     typename Cmp_Fn, bool Node_Based, typename _Alloc>
     58 
     59 #define PB_DS_CLASS_C_DEC						\
     60     tree_trace_base<Node_CItr, Node_Itr, Cmp_Fn,         \
     61 		    Node_Based, _Alloc>
     62 
     63 #define PB_DS_TRACE_BASE \
     64     branch_policy<Node_CItr, Node_Itr, _Alloc>
     65 
     66     /// Tracing base class.
     67     template<typename Node_CItr, typename Node_Itr,
     68 	     typename Cmp_Fn, bool Node_Based, typename _Alloc>
     69     class tree_trace_base : private PB_DS_TRACE_BASE
     70     {
     71     public:
     72       void
     73       trace() const;
     74 
     75     private:
     76       typedef PB_DS_TRACE_BASE 			base_type;
     77       typedef Node_CItr 		node_const_iterator;
     78       typedef typename _Alloc::size_type 	size_type;
     79 
     80       void
     81       trace_node(node_const_iterator, size_type) const;
     82 
     83       virtual bool
     84       empty() const = 0;
     85 
     86       virtual node_const_iterator
     87       node_begin() const = 0;
     88 
     89       virtual node_const_iterator
     90       node_end() const = 0;
     91 
     92       static void
     93       print_node_pointer(Node_CItr, integral_constant<int,true>);
     94 
     95       static void
     96       print_node_pointer(Node_CItr, integral_constant<int,false>);
     97 
     98       template<typename Metadata_>
     99       static void
    100       trace_it_metadata(Node_CItr, type_to_type<Metadata_>);
    101 
    102       static void
    103       trace_it_metadata(Node_CItr, type_to_type<null_type>);
    104     };
    105 
    106     PB_DS_CLASS_T_DEC
    107     void
    108     PB_DS_CLASS_C_DEC::
    109     trace() const
    110     {
    111       if (empty())
    112 	return;
    113       trace_node(node_begin(), 0);
    114     }
    115 
    116     PB_DS_CLASS_T_DEC
    117     void
    118     PB_DS_CLASS_C_DEC::
    119     trace_node(node_const_iterator nd_it, size_type level) const
    120     {
    121       if (nd_it.get_r_child() != node_end())
    122 	trace_node(nd_it.get_r_child(), level + 1);
    123 
    124       for (size_type i = 0; i < level; ++i)
    125 	std::cerr << ' ';
    126 
    127       print_node_pointer(nd_it, integral_constant<int,Node_Based>());
    128       std::cerr << base_type::extract_key(*(*nd_it));
    129 
    130       typedef type_to_type<typename node_const_iterator::metadata_type>
    131 	m_type_ind_t;
    132 
    133       trace_it_metadata(nd_it, m_type_ind_t());
    134 
    135       std::cerr << std::endl;
    136 
    137       if (nd_it.get_l_child() != node_end())
    138 	trace_node(nd_it.get_l_child(), level + 1);
    139     }
    140 
    141     PB_DS_CLASS_T_DEC
    142     template<typename Metadata_>
    143     void
    144     PB_DS_CLASS_C_DEC::
    145     trace_it_metadata(Node_CItr nd_it, type_to_type<Metadata_>)
    146     {
    147       const unsigned long ul = static_cast<unsigned long>(nd_it.get_metadata());
    148       std::cerr << " (" << ul << ") ";
    149     }
    150 
    151     PB_DS_CLASS_T_DEC
    152     void
    153     PB_DS_CLASS_C_DEC::
    154     trace_it_metadata(Node_CItr, type_to_type<null_type>)
    155     { }
    156 
    157     PB_DS_CLASS_T_DEC
    158     void
    159     PB_DS_CLASS_C_DEC::
    160     print_node_pointer(Node_CItr nd_it, integral_constant<int,true>)
    161     { std::cerr << nd_it.m_p_nd << " "; }
    162 
    163     PB_DS_CLASS_T_DEC
    164     void
    165     PB_DS_CLASS_C_DEC::
    166     print_node_pointer(Node_CItr nd_it, integral_constant<int,false>)
    167     { std::cerr << *nd_it << " "; }
    168 
    169 #undef PB_DS_CLASS_T_DEC
    170 #undef PB_DS_CLASS_C_DEC
    171 #undef PB_DS_TRACE_BASE
    172 #endif // #ifdef    PB_DS_TREE_TRACE
    173 
    174   } // namespace detail
    175 } // namespace __gnu_pbds
    176 
    177 #endif // #ifdef PB_DS_TREE_TRACE
    178 
    179 #endif // #ifndef PB_DS_TREE_TRACE_BASE_HPP
